EasyCatalog is an additional plug-in to InDesign that allows you to import data from an Excel file or from a Product Data Base directly into product styles, and to generate an automatic layout, while maintaining a dynamic link with the initial data source. Wherever your data may be, either in an Excel file, in a PIM, or in an xml feed, it will be imported in InDesign in the form of a panel just like this. Following various configurations such as the creation of groups, or the management of images content, you can proceed to the creation of our product templates. A product template is a way of graphically representing a product. It is usually made of text areas image areas and tables, as we would normally do in InDesign. But instead of manually inputting written data, you will apply tags to it. These tags, displayed between brackets, link the product template to your panel, and therefore, to our data source.
